As women, we are all unique, and yet we share common ground as we navigate the calm and the storms that life brings. Whether single, married, young, or old, we desire this podcast to be a companion on your journey, a reminder of the Anchor available in every season of life. Through stories, teaching, interviews, and panel discussions we hope to be a source of strength, encouragement, and community.

Ep.1 | Life to the Fullest

9/25/2023
As we explore the Hebrew Scriptures, we begin to see that God’s desire is for his creation to live life to the fullest. There is historical and literary context that explains the significance of this leading up to the book of Ruth. Deb Mitchel, director of Re engage, and Eileen and Mike Sienkiewicz, are sharing with us how they took their marriages to the next level and how you can too. Re|engage is a ministry here at Mission Hills (created by WaterMark) that offers hope to marriages by helping couples move toward oneness through stories of grace and teaching, focusing on things like humility, confession, forgiveness, and commitment.
